Took Nola to the beach a few days ago to go for a run and work on some training. Sit, down, sit/stay, down/stay come, up, off, touch, spin, leave it, wave, high five, paw and side (basically a heel on my right side). At distances, on funny surfaces (water, sand, rock), high distractions, off leash.:D:D:D She is so incredibly smart and driven to work for me.

I was incredibly proud when we passed a jogger and Nola ignored him! Nola has a very high chase drive, and used to go bonkers around joggers. But with lots of training, she stayed by my side, focused and ignoring the jogger. YAY!
I love this dog. She's incredible.
